Huawei use the product code HUAWEI_PRODUCT_E353 (0x1506) for a number of different devices, which each can appear with a number of different descriptor sets. Different types of interfaces can be identified by looking at the subclass and protocol fields Subclass 1 protocol 8 is actually the data interface of a CDC ECM set, with subclass 1 protocol 9 as the control interface. Neither support serial data communcation, and cannot therefore be supported by this driver. #include <linux/init.h>
#include <linux/module.h>
#include <linux/crypto.h>
#include <linux/vmalloc.h>
#include <linux/lzo.h>
struct lzo_ctx {
void *lzo_comp_mem;
};
static int lzo_init(struct crypto_tfm *tfm)
{
struct lzo_ctx *ctx = crypto_tfm_ctx(tfm);
ctx->lzo_comp_mem = vmalloc(LZO1X_MEM_COMPRESS);
if (!ctx->lzo_comp_mem)
return -ENOMEM;
return 0;
}
static void lzo_exit(struct crypto_tfm *tfm)
{
struct lzo_ctx *ctx = crypto_tfm_ctx(tfm);
vfree(ctx->lzo_comp_mem);
}
static int lzo_compress(struct crypto_tfm *tfm, const u8 *src,
unsigned int slen, u8 *dst, unsigned int *dlen)
{
struct lzo_ctx *ctx = crypto_tfm_ctx(tfm);
size_t tmp_len = *dlen; /* size_t(ulong) <-> uint on 64 bit */
int err;
err = lzo1x_1_compress(src, slen, dst, &tmp_len, ctx->lzo_comp_mem);
if (err != LZO_E_OK)
return -EINVAL;
*dlen = tmp_len;
return 0;
}
static int lzo_decompress(struct crypto_tfm *tfm, const u8 *src,
unsigned int slen, u8 *dst, unsigned int *dlen)
{
int err;
size_t tmp_len = *dlen; /* size_t(ulong) <-> uint on 64 bit */
err = lzo1x_decompress_safe(src, slen, dst, &tmp_len);
if (err != LZO_E_OK)
return -EINVAL;
*dlen = tmp_len;
return 0;
}
static struct crypto_alg alg = {
.cra_name = "lzo",
.cra_flags = CRYPTO_ALG_TYPE_COMPRESS,
.cra_ctxsize = sizeof(struct lzo_ctx),
.cra_module = THIS_MODULE,
.cra_list = LIST_HEAD_INIT(alg.cra_list),
.cra_init = lzo_init,
.cra_exit = lzo_exit,
.cra_u = { .compress = {
.coa_compress = lzo_compress,
.coa_decompress = lzo_decompress } }
};
static int __init lzo_mod_init(void)
{
return crypto_register_alg(&alg);
}
static void __exit lzo_mod_fini(void)
{
crypto_unregister_alg(&alg);
}
module_init(lzo_mod_init);
module_exit(lzo_mod_fini);
M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");
MODULE_DESCRIPTION("LZO Compression Algorithm");
